Transaction 373a30277d7311ff0aa143bcbc86aea56b88e4b93b289fcc784bf2061f7032d9

2 Input
2 Outputs
  • 373a30277d7311ff0aa143bcbc86aea56b88e4b93b289fcc784bf2061f7032d9:0
  • value  14222151743
    address  3HemupHqq87JWkhNhVd1FP76UFhpDcQxh5
  • 373a30277d7311ff0aa143bcbc86aea56b88e4b93b289fcc784bf2061f7032d9:1
  • value  23506
    address  bc1q0qfzuge7vr5s2xkczrjkccmxemlyyn8mhx298v